From heartache at the Olympic trials to a personal best days later. Kate Grace and the cruel world of track and field. (yahoo.com)
After Kate Grace failed to make the Olympic track team last month, she didn’t have time to feel bad for herself, or at least not right away. About 20 minutes after finishing a disappointing seventh in the women’s 800 meters at the Olympic Trials in Eugene, Ore., her coach told her that she had an opportunity to race an elite international field — in three days, in Oslo, Norway.
